In Tribute to
Suzanne Calley
42 years old. Residence: San Martin, Calif.
Passenger of Flight 77

I remember the first time I met Suzanne. It was at a trade show at the Georgia World Congress Center in 2000. We were standing in line waiting for our passes. We were both with Cisco Systems. I noticed she was wearing a light blue PADI Instructor shirt. This sparked the conversation because I was an instructor as well...
Over the next few weeks, I grew to appreciate Suzanne and her significant Frank as I would see them in Monterey on the weekends teaching scuba. This woman opened my eyes and changed my beliefs about people in that part of the country. See I am a southern boy and I had just moved to San Jose and was very much lost. She was genuinely warm and special.
My beliefs are she is in a warm, loving, beautiful place in the universe... My heart cracked on September 11 when this tragedy occurred. My heart broke into pieces on September 12 when I recieved the phone call from mutual friends regarding Susanne...
I know Frank was a very fortunate man to have had Susanne in his life for the time that he did. I also know I was blessed to have known such an incredibly warm and loving woman... My heart still aches for her and Frank... I will never forget...
